Quaver's ideal home

Meet Quaver, the bouncy 1 year old Labrador Cross! Quaver came into us as a stray so we have very little history on him, but he's now looking for a home to call his own. He can live with secondary school aged children or older, as he can be quite excitable and doesn't realise his own size sometimes! Quaver would need to be the only pet in the home but would be happy to have doggy walking buddies out and about. Eventually, he could be left for up to 4 hours but this would need to be gradually built up in his new home. If you're looking for a friendly, playful dog that is ready to go on any adventure with you then Quaver would be your boy!

Could you be Quaver's perfect match?

Quaver is happy to travel in the car with no problems, he can jump in on his own with no worry. He does know some basic commands such as 'Sit' but would benefit from continuing his training, as with little history we're not sure how much he knows! Quaver can be very strong on the lead but is working with our training team to improve his manners when out walking and would love a family that would continue this work with him in the home. He absolutely loves his toys- his favourite game is playing tug with his rope toy and he's more than happy to keep bringing them back to you to keep the game going. He's looking for an active family that would be happy to take him on long walks so that he can explore to his heart's content.
